Output cc60a15254f5cd6e6f7e3f0ab3c47d6351ef75360b0fc6ccd2dc72c7f432198f:0

value
695825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20265428068d04ce10996baad83044718f0309fc OP_EQUAL
address
34d1ToufKzUYgHJiy2Qhk3qVAkiNor44bQ
transaction
cc60a15254f5cd6e6f7e3f0ab3c47d6351ef75360b0fc6ccd2dc72c7f432198f
spent
true